17.3. 프로그램언어 자바(Java)에서의 컬렉션 프레임워크의 성능 향상

프로그램언어 자바(Java)의 컬렉션 프레임워크 성능 측정 방법 프로그램언어 자바(Java)의 컬렉션 프레임워크 성능 측정은 애플리케이션의 성능을 향상시키고 최적화하는 데 중요한 요소입니다. 컬렉션 프레임워크는 데이터를 저장하고 관리하는 데 사용되며, 각각의 컬렉션 유형은 다양한 작업에 대해 다른 성능 특성을 가지고 있습니다. 컬렉션 프레임워크의 성능을 측정하는 방법 중 하나는 시간 복잡도와 공간 복잡도를 분석하는 것입니다. 시간 복잡도는 알고리즘이 실행되는 … Read more

17.2. 프로그램언어 자바(Java)에서의 컬렉션 프레임워크의 활용

프로그램언어 자바(Java)의 컬렉션 프레임워크의 기본적인 사용법 자바(Java) 프로그래밍 언어에서 컬렉션 프레임워크(Collection Framework)는 데이터를 효율적으로 저장하고 관리하기 위한 핵심 라이브러리입니다. 컬렉션 프레임워크는 다양한 데이터 구조를 제공하여 개발자가 간단하게 데이터를 다룰 수 있도록 도와줍니다. 컬렉션 프레임워크의 기본적인 사용법은 다음과 같습니다. 컬렉션 인터페이스(Collection Interface): 컬렉션 프레임워크의 모든 컬렉션 클래스는 Collection 인터페이스를 구현합니다. Collection 인터페이스는 List, Set, Queue 인터페이스의 … Read more

17.1. 프로그램언어 자바(Java)에서의 List, Set, Map 인터페이스

프로그램언어 자바(Java)의 List 인터페이스 사용법 Java의 List 인터페이스는 자바 컬렉션 프레임워크에서 가장 기본적인 인터페이스 중 하나입니다. List는 순서가 있는 데이터의 집합을 다루는데 사용되며, 데이터를 중복으로 저장할 수 있습니다. List는 다양한 구현체를 가지고 있어서, ArrayList, LinkedList, Vector 등 다양한 방식으로 사용할 수 있습니다. List 인터페이스의 주요 메서드는 다음과 같습니다: add(E element): 리스트에 요소를 추가합니다. remove(int index): … Read more